4 Replies Latest reply on Jul 19, 2017 2:16 PM by Nicole Oliveira

    Refresh automatico

    Nicole Oliveira

      boa tarde. Estou tentando utilizar um refresh automatico em um dash do tableau server, porem todas as extensões de refresh do chorme apenas dão um "f5" na pagina e não atualizam os dados do dash. Penso que a solução seria algum script que clicasse no botão "refresh" do dash. Alguem aqui ja tentou algo parecido?

        • 1. Re: Refresh automatico
          Thiago Cunha

          Olá Nicole.

           

          Deixe-me apenas fazer uma pergunta antes de tudo: seus dados estão em tempo real ou com algum Schedule? Pois solicitar um Refresh no painel não fará a extração rodar, o refresh funcionará apenas se os dados já estiverem na extração ou se tiver conectada em tempo real com o banco e as informações já estiverem lá.

           

          Dito isto, você pode acrescentar na sua url de compartilhamento o parâmetro ":refresh=yes", esse parâmetro renderizará o seu painel com as informações mais recentes do seu banco (ou extrato).

           

          Ficaria assim...

           

          Digamos que você tenha essa url para compartilhamento:

          "http://tabserver/views/Date-Time/DateCalcs?:embed=yes"

           

          Você deverá pegar sua url e acrescentar no final "&:refresh=yes", então ficaria assim:  

          "http://tabserver/views/Date-Time/DateCalcs?:embed=yes&:refresh=yes"

           

           

          Espero ter ajudado.

          • 2. Re: Refresh automatico
            Nicole Oliveira

            Oi, sim, meus dados estão em tempo real. Seleciomanos uma tv em que deixamos apenas o dash específico aberto e, como os dados são em tempo real, queriamos que o dash tbm o fosse, por isso a questão do refresh (estamos estipulando um tempo de 10min entre os refreshs).

            Nesse caso, esse parametro :refresh=yes, daria certo? (desconfio que não, mas..)

            • 3. Re: Refresh automatico
              Thiago Cunha

              Esse parametro de url deve funcionar sim. Mas assim, ele funciona toda vez que o link é acionado, ou seja, caso você dê um F5 ou reabra o painel, ele vai recarregar os dados e atualizar o cache.

              Além disso, é importante que seu banco tenha suporte para conexão em tempo real.

               

              Agora, se seus dados seguem essa frequência de 10 min, você pode criar uma agenda para executar a cada 15 min (que é o tempo mínimo no Tableau) ou fazer um .bat com os comandos do TabCmd para atualizar em um tempo menor....

               

               

              ah, já ia esquecendo.... É importante que, na hora de publicar seu painel, a opção "Incluir arquivos Externos" esteja DESMARCADA.

               

              • 4. Re: Refresh automatico
                Nicole Oliveira

                Ah sim, essas questões estão todas ok, era somente essa parte do refresh mesmo. Caso não funcione, estamos pensando em algum .bat ou script que possa ajudar. De qualquer forma, guardarei essa opção do parametro para outras aplicações.

                 

                Muito obrigada.